Grizzlies Stats

  • Memphis averages 121.8 points per game (second in the league) while allowing 117.2 per contest (25th in the NBA). It has a +357 scoring differential overall and outscores opponents by 4.6 points per game.
  • The Grizzlies' leading scorer, Jaren Jackson Jr., ranks 22nd in the league scoring 22.3 points per game.
  • The 47.2 rebounds per game Memphis averages rank second in the NBA, and are 3.6 more than the 43.6 its opponents grab per contest.
  • Zach Edey averages 7.8 rebounds per game (ranking 26th in the NBA) to lead the Grizzlies.
  • Memphis knocks down 13.9 three-pointers per game (10th in the league) compared to its opponents' 14.4. It shoots 36.8% from deep while its opponents hit 36.3% from long range.
  • Desmond Bane is 40th in the league and leads the Grizzlies with 2.3 made three-pointers per game.

Pistons Stats

  • Detroit's +176 scoring differential (outscoring opponents by 2.3 points per game) is a result of putting up 115.4 points per game (11th in NBA) while allowing 113.1 per contest (14th in league).
  • Cunningham is eighth in the league with a team-leading 25.7 points per game.
  • Detroit prevails in the rebound battle by an average of 2.9 boards. It collects 45.1 rebounds per game (eighth in league) compared to its opponents' 42.2.
  • Jalen Duren's 10.4 rebounds per game lead the Pistons and rank ninth in the league.
  • Detroit hits 12.7 three-pointers per game (20th in the league), while its opponents have made 13.6 on average.
  • The Pistons' most prolific three-point shooter, Malik Beasley, is third in the league with 3.9 made treys per game.
